About Casco Bay Health Center

Casco Bay Health Center (EIN: 10338544) is a nonprofit organization based in Peaks Island, ME. The organization reported total revenue of $348K and total assets of $900K according to its most recent IRS 990 filing. This transparency report provides an AI-powered analysis of Casco Bay Health Center's financial health, spending patterns, executive compensation, and overall mission effectiveness based on publicly available IRS data.

Organization Overview

50Years Operating
SmallSize Classification
1Years of Filings
StableRevenue Trajectory

Casco Bay Health Center is a small nonprofit that has been operating for 50 years.

Data Sources and Methodology

This transparency report for Casco Bay Health Center is generated by NonprofitSpending's AI analysis engine. The data is sourced from publicly available IRS 990 filings accessed through the ProPublica Nonprofit Explorer API and IRS electronic filing records. The Mission Score, spending breakdown, and other analytical insights are produced by artificial intelligence and should be used as one of multiple factors when evaluating a nonprofit organization.

IRS 990 forms are annual information returns that most tax-exempt organizations must file with the IRS. These forms provide detailed financial information including revenue, expenses, assets, liabilities, and compensation of officers. NonprofitSpending processes this data to provide accessible transparency reports for donors, researchers, and the general public.
